Revell 1929 Ford pickup body with AMT 1932 Ford 5 window sedan wheels

Image

Add the Monogram 57 Nomad engine and a resin (Dana 60?) diff. Started a scratch chassis.

Image

Let's see how far I get before my paint arrives
